High Times in the Low Parliament

Book Hero Magic formatted this description to make it easier to read. While it's new and still learning, it may not be perfect - your feedback is welcome! Description

High Times in the Low Parliament introduces us to Lana Baker, Aldgate's finest scribe, known for her sharp pen and even sharper wit. Gregarious and charming, Lana is ever so eager to please. She agrees to deliver a message for another lovely scribe in exchange for kisses, only to find herself unexpectedly dispatched to Low Parliament by a temperamental fairy.

As Lana finds herself transcribing the endless circular arguments of Parliament, the debates grow tenser and more desperate. Tradition holds that a hung vote will lead to the flooding of Parliament and a return to endless war.

Lana must rely on an unlikely pair of comradesβ€”Bugbite, the curmudgeonly fairy, and Eloquentia, the bewitching human deputyβ€”to save humanity. Along the way, she might even woo one or two lucky ladies, battling through hell or high water.

About the Author

Kelly Robson lives in downtown Toronto with her wife, writer A.M. Dellamonia. Her novelette "A Human Stain" won the 2018 Nebula Award, and her time travel adventure Gods, Monsters, and the Lucky Peach won the 2019 Aurora Award and was a finalist for the Hugo, Nebula, Theodore Sturgeon, and Locus Awards.
